RASKAUSKAS, John L.
John L. Raskauskas, 80, of East Granby, beloved husband of Antoinette (Mazziotto) Raskauskas, passed away on Sunday (November 3, 2013) at his home. Born in Ansonia to the late Sylvester and Pauline (Nevergriskas) Raskauskas, he served his country proudly with the US Army during the Korean War and was an East Granby resident most of his life. He was owner of JLR Construction for many years. John was an industrious man and a hard worker throughout his life, always tinkering on one project or another. He felt most at home outdoors. He loved nature and animals, but most important was his family, who will miss him dearly. Besides his wife Antoinette, he is survived by his daughters, Linda Blaszka and her husband Darren of Torrington, and Karen Raskauskas and David Vesce of Enfield; his grandchildren Emma, Liam and Otto; and his sister Mary Golon of East Granby. Besides his parents he was predeceased by three brothers and one sister.
